At UC Berkeley, the Office for the Prevention of Harassment and Discrimination (OPHD) oversees the UC Anti-Discrimination Policy, whichprohibits discrimination on the basis of Protected Categories other than those covered by the UC SVSH Policy. The Protected Categories covered by the Anti-Discrimination policy include:
- Race
- Religion
- Color
- Citizenship
- National or ethnic origin
- Ancestry
- Sex (including pregnancy, childbirth, lactation or related medical conditions)
- Gender
- Gender identity
- Gender expression
- Gender transition
- Sexual orientation
- Physical or mental disability (including having a history of a disability or being regarded as being disabled)
- Medical condition (cancer-related or genetic characteristics),
- Predisposing genetic information (including family medical history)
- Marital status
- Age (at least 40 years of age in employment context)
- Veteran or military status
In FY24, OPHD received 1,081 reports of Protected Category discrimination and harassment other than SVSH. However, the number of distinct allegations was higher (1,130 allegations), as a given report may include several types of allegations. For example, one complaint could allege that both sex discrimination and racial discrimination occurred simultaneously.
